📢New multidisciplinary collaborative paper! 🔬Diffusion-limited exchanges drive shifts in multicellular metabolism, overflow emerges as a collective, not cell-autonomous, trait. 📊Spatial modeling +statistical physics+single-cell flux data #MetabolicModeling #SystemsBiology #TME

📚 “Metabolic coordination and phase transitions in spatially distributed multi-cellular systems" 📌 Communications Physics volume 8, 205 (2025) 👉Article: nature.com/articles/s4200… @CNRsocial_ @CnrNanotec #TecnoMed_Puglia @unisalento @polito

First keynote lecture by @ines_thiele @nuigalway: Digital human metabolic twins can be powerful tools to predict inherited metabolic diseases and to better diagnose #RareDisease patients! They can also be used to optimally design treatment. #Metabolism #MetabolicModeling


Overall, we expanded our understanding of macrophage activity in #ColorectalCancer using #MetabolicModeling and set up a fun pipeline to generate high-confidence genome-scale models and efficiently find key differences bt cell types/subtypes
